Job Description

The Mechanical Engineer is responsible for the design and assessment of building mechanical systems. Working within multidisciplinary engineering teams, the role supports projects involving heating, ventilation, air conditioning (HVAC), plumbing, and associated building systems across design and operational phases.

This position involves conducting technical analysis, producing engineering documentation, and supporting inspection and condition assessment activities. The role requires coordination with internal teams and external stakeholders to ensure compliance with applicable Canadian codes and standards while maintaining project scope, schedule, and deliverable quality.

The ideal candidate brings a minimum of seven years of experience in building mechanical systems engineering, with strong exposure to design, assessment, and field investigation across a diverse project portfolio. This includes new construction in healthcare, aviation, commercial and data center sectors, as well as retrofit and upgrade projects in commercial and healthcare facilities. Professional engineering licensure and demonstrated ability to manage multiple concurrent projects are essential.

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Manage project scope, schedules, and deliverables to support successful engineering project execution.
  • Perform heating and cooling load calculations and complete HVAC system sizing for ducts, piping, and equipment.
  • Prepare technical documentation including design reports, specifications, and construction drawings mark-ups.
  • Conduct building system inspections and condition assessments for mechanical and electrical equipment.
  • Review engineering drawings and specifications for compliance with applicable codes and standards.
  • Develop cost estimates for repair, replacement, and lifecycle maintenance planning.
  • Coordinate with multidisciplinary teams to support integrated design and project delivery.
  • Participate in client meetings and stakeholder coordination to maintain project alignment.
  • Support field investigations and technical reporting for reserve fund studies and property assessments.
  • Manage multiple concurrent projects with varied complexity, ensuring quality control and timely delivery.
Qualifications
  • Post-secondary degree in Mechanical Engineering;
  • Minimum 7 years of experience in building mechanical systems engineering
  • Knowledge of HVAC systems, plumbing systems, fire detection, suppression and safety systems, electrical supply and distribution systems, and lighting systems;
  • Competency with using Autodesk Revit is an asset
  • Familiarity with the Ontario Building Code, the National Fire Code, and the Ontario Electrical Code;
  • Professional designation (P. Eng.)
  • Hands-on practical experience in the testing, repair, and replacement of mechanical equipment is an asset;
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ills. Qualified candidates must be able to clearly and concisely converse with the project team, both internally and externally;
  • Organization skills including maintenance of paper and electronic files;
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ite;
  • G class driver’s license and access to own vehicle on a daily basis.
  • Candidates selected for interviews will need to complete a written HVAC/Mechanical engineering knowledge test
